Transaction 683eca1e65d3d0743c15a73c721ed9c47f15116de674fb62d0cc21885263c83a
1 Input
1 Output
-
683eca1e65d3d0743c15a73c721ed9c47f15116de674fb62d0cc21885263c83a:0
- value
- 104344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45f81911693583e0bd70e6e22be4e7f18d9a2128 OP_EQUAL
- address
- 384ykvetYnmgtyMJBdPpSwL9KxGvZukLWi